Q&A: Blue UAS Refresh and Green UAS pathway for NDAA compliance verification

After the Blue UAS refresh event earlier this month, DIU announced that, “Current Blue UAS companies that are not renewed have an opportunity to be added to AUVSI’s Green UAS list to continue selling to non-DOD government agencies and entities that require proof of NDAA compliance.” The AUVSI Advocacy team sat down with Casie Ocaña, Director of Trusted Programs and AUVSI’s point of contact with DIU’s autonomy team, to help us better understand what this means for secure drones. Unusual Machines' FPV Flight Controller Approved for Blue UAS Framework

ORLANDO, FL / ACCESSWIRE / August 7, 2024 / Unusual Machines, Inc. (NYSE American:UMAC) ("Unusual Machines" or the "Company"), a drone and drone components manufacturer, today announced that its Rotor Riot Brave F7 Flight Controller has been approved for inclusion on the Blue UAS Framework list. This significant milestone underscores Unusual Machines' commitment to providing secure, reliable, and domestically manufactured drone components for the U.S. government and other critical sectors.

Neya Systems Partners With AUVSI to Develop Cyber, Supply Chain Security Framework for Autonomous Ground Vehicles

Neya Systems, a leading provider of off-road autonomy and mission planning software, today announced the launch of a partnership with the Association for Uncrewed Vehicle Systems International (AUVSI) to develop a cybersecurity and supply chain framework and certification program for uncrewed ground vehicles (UGVs). This forthcoming program aims to establish comprehensive standards and testing protocols that will enhance the security, performance, and reliability of uncrewed and autonomous ground vehicles and robotics.
